‘Christmas in Clayco’ charity event was a huge success.

She raised more than $500,000 worth of gifts to spread festive joy and give back to those in need.

The event, organized by Latto and District Commissioner Dr. Alieka Anderson, was a huge success.

According to Complex, Latto partnered with X Fenty, UGG, Apple, and Liquid Death.

Wingstop, Rap Snacks, HALLS, and Camille Rose also helped make the event successful.

Dr. Anderson shared,

“We are ecstatic to bring back Christmas in Clayton for the third time,” said Dr. Anderson in a statement. “This event allows us to give back to Clayton County residents and children just in time for the holidays. Words cannot express how amazing it is to have Latto return to Clayton County to help spread some holiday cheer throughout our community. Her generosity is sincerely appreciated for our children and our community.”

This event aimed to empower and support the Clay County, Georgia, local community.

Latto grew up in the area, and it was her way of giving back to her community.


She helped distribute the many gifts while taking photos with the participants.

It’s not the first time Latto’s organization, “Latto’s Win Some Give Some” Foundation, has partnered with Clay County.

During COVID-19, Latto took the proceeds from her video “Spend It” and gave it to the Clay County, GA community.
